Ruisseau Lamontagne
Ruisseau Lamontagne is a stream in Quebec, Canada. Ruisseau Lamontagne is situated nearby to the suburb Jacola, as well as near the area Notre-Dame-du-Rosaire-de-Fatima.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Val-d’Or
Photo: Fralambert,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Val-d'Or is a city of 32,000 people in the Abitibi-Témiscamingue region of northwestern Quebec, on the road to Rouyn. The city is known for its vast parks, cycle tracks, and forests.
